Giả sử bạn có một trang tính chứa tất cả những người đã từng làm việc trong bộ phận của bạn. Mỗi tên được mở đầu bằng một ký tự duy nhất cho biết trạng thái của người đó. Ví dụ: nếu Fred Davis đã nghỉ hưu, tên của anh ấy có thể hiển thị là “RFred Davis”. Với khá nhiều tên này trong trang tính, bạn có thể cần một cách để đếm những người đó với một ký tự trạng thái cụ thể.

Cách dễ nhất để thực hiện điều này là sử dụng hàm COUNTIF. Ví dụ: nếu ký tự trạng thái là chữ R (cho “đã nghỉ hưu”) và phạm vi tên của bạn nằm trong các ô A5: A52, thì bạn có thể sử dụng cách sau để xác định ô nào bắt đầu bằng chữ R:

=COUNTIF(A5:A52,"R*")

Công thức hoạt động vì giá trị so sánh là R *, có nghĩa là “ký tự R theo sau bởi bất kỳ ký tự nào khác.” Excel trả về số đếm một cách nghiêm túc. Để tìm kiếm một ký tự trạng thái khác, chỉ cần thay thế R bằng ký tự trạng thái mong muốn.

Rõ ràng, nếu dấu hoa thị có ý nghĩa đặc biệt trong cách sử dụng này, bạn không thể tìm kiếm trực tiếp dấu hoa thị. Trên thực tế, có ba ký tự bạn không thể tìm kiếm trực tiếp: dấu hoa thị (*), dấu hỏi (?) Và dấu ngã (~). Nếu bạn muốn tìm kiếm bất kỳ ký tự nào trong số này, bạn phải đặt trước ký tự đó bằng dấu ngã. Vì vậy, nếu bạn muốn xác định số lượng tên có dấu chấm hỏi làm mã trạng thái, bạn có thể sử dụng như sau:

=COUNTIF(A5:A52,"~?*")

Một giải pháp thay thế cho việc sử dụng COUNTIF là tạo một công thức mảng được áp dụng cho mọi ô trong phạm vi. Sau đây sẽ thực hiện thủ thuật rất độc đáo:

=SUM((LEFT(A5:A52,1)="R")*1)

Tất nhiên, điều này phải được nhập dưới dạng công thức mảng. Điều này có nghĩa là thay vì nhấn Enter ở cuối công thức, bạn sẽ nhấn Shift + Ctrl + Enter. Công thức kiểm tra ký tự ngoài cùng bên trái của ô, trả về giá trị TRUE nếu là R hoặc FALSE nếu không phải. Phép nhân được thực hiện để chuyển giá trị TRUE / FALSE thành một số, 1 đối với TRUE hoặc 0 đối với FALSE. Hàm SUM trả về tổng hoặc số lượng của tất cả các ô đáp ứng tiêu chí.

ExcelTips là nguồn của bạn để đào tạo Microsoft Excel hiệu quả về chi phí.

Mẹo này (2342) áp dụng cho Microsoft Excel 97, 2000, 2002 và 2003. Bạn có thể tìm thấy phiên bản của mẹo này cho giao diện ribbon của Excel (Excel 2007 trở lên) tại đây: